Question
a company makes wax candles in the shape of a solid sphere. suppose each candle has a diameter of 15 cm. if the company has a total of 70,650 cm³ of wax, how many candles can be made? use 3.14 for π, and do not round your answer.
Step1: Find the radius of the candle
The diameter \(d = 15\) cm. The radius \(r=\frac{d}{2}=\frac{15}{2}=7.5\) cm.
Step2: Calculate the volume of one spherical - shaped candle
The volume formula for a sphere is \(V=\frac{4}{3}\pi r^{3}\). Substitute \(r = 7.5\) cm and \(\pi=3.14\) into the formula:
Step3: Calculate the number of candles
Let \(n\) be the number of candles. We know that the total volume of wax is \(V_{total}=70650\) cm³. Using the formula \(n=\frac{V_{total}}{V}\), substitute \(V_{total}=70650\) and \(V = 1766.25\)
